The application process for remote technical roles often differs significantly from traditional hiring. Instead of relying on a polished resume alone, employers frequently assess practical skills through take-home projects or live coding challenges. Platforms specializing in tech recruitment have made it easier to find these opportunities, but standing out requires a compelling portfolio that showcases clean code, architectural thinking, and real-world project impact. Tailoring your digital presence to highlight remote work readiness is a critical step.

Building a Competitive Portfolio

A strong portfolio is the cornerstone of landing computer programming jobs online. It should serve as a tangible demonstration of your abilities, featuring well-documented projects that solve real problems. Including links to GitHub repositories allows potential employers to review your code quality, version control habits, and collaboration style. Supplementing code samples with case studies that explain your thought process, challenges overcome, and the impact of your work provides crucial context that a simple list of technologies cannot.

Overcoming Common Remote Work Challenges

While the benefits are substantial, remote programming jobs online are not without challenges. The absence of casual office interactions can sometimes lead to feelings of isolation, making it necessary to actively build social connections through virtual meetups or co-working spaces. Distractions at home require intentional boundary setting to maintain focus. Successful remote developers cultivate a routine, create a dedicated workspace, and regularly engage with their professional community to mitigate these issues.
